I think the most enjoyable thing about it is just immersing yourself into its open, living world and exploring its depths at your own leisure. The world is very fleshed out with a lot of interesting history.

The story isn't quite as strong as e.g. in Dragon Age, so if you play RPGs mostly for the story you might not enjoy Oblivion so much, however you have more freedom to play the game just how you like. You won't have a party of characters with you but will be travelling the world solo most of the time.

The combat system in the game is quite good, really hands-on. You can also play the game stealthily, sneaking past your enemies or surprising them with sneak attacks.

Bottom line is you probably would like it and should give it a go. It's dirt cheap now anyways.

Oblivion is a great game. It's a little "crippled" on the PS3 compared to the PC though...not just because of mods, but the consoles can't handle the graphics and performance that a PC can.



Oblivion is a very versatile game. It is the best free-roam game I have encountered. U can choose to do whatever quests u want to do (or do none and just explore). U have a lot of flexibility in creating your character...both visually and statistically.



U can choose how to develop your character. For example u can boost skills in magic if u like that aspect of the game...or u can go heavy on melee if u are a fighter. U can become a "good guy" and be the hero type...or u can be a sneaky type and be a thief. And u can be a sort of Robin Hood type thief too. U can be an evil character and rob and kill, even be a vampire if u want.



I think u would probably like Oblvion. And since it's very inexpensive now, it would be a good game to enjoy before Skyrim is released in November.Is Elder Scrolls: Oblivion a good game ?
